After the massive let down of Cody Ries last fight against Paul Bzdel which resulting in Bzdel taking a knee after a blow resulting in a NC the Renegade felt robbed of a fight and was very disappointed in his opponent. The amount of training Cody puts in and to have the fight called off not even with one round in the books really itches at the Renegade as loves to compete and wants to put his skills to the ultimate test come fight night. K.O boxing looked towards getting Cody an opponent which comes to fight and will challenge the Renegade for their December card.
Ryan Wagner was the opponent matched up for Cody Ries in December 04 2015.
With a strong amateur background and positive professional record with opponents like (Steve Claggett, Samuel Vargas & Stuart McLellan) to name a few Ryan Wagner is a very quality opponent for the Renegade.

The most exciting fight on the card was a six round tilt between Ontario welterweights Samuel Vargas and Ryan Wagner. In a fight which appeared to have some "bad blood", Wagner and Vargas took part in some heated exchanges. Over the distance however it was Vargas sheer intensity which made the difference as he pounded out a well-deserved and hard-fought unanimous decision to remain undefeated.
